One may also ask, how do you teach a baby bird to fly? The very first time that your baby bird hops to your arm, make a fuss, offer praise, and give your bird a treat. Soon, that young bird learns that very good things happen if she flies to you. She will fly to you more often. Baby birds usually are reinforced with praise, but follow up that reward with a food treat.

How can I make a simple robot at home?
A bristlebot is a simple and tiny robot your kids can build at home using a toothbrush. Cut off the bristle end of the toothbrush and connect a small pre-isolated motor with some coin cell batteries. How does an ornithopter work?
An ornithopter (from Greek ornithos "bird" and pteron "wing") is an aircraft that flies by flapping its wings. Designers seek to imitate the flapping-wing flight of birds, bats, and insects. Though machines may differ in form, they are usually built on the same scale as these flying creatures.How do you make a bird fly into a motor?
